Why Is Gold Jewelry Golden

Gold is a yellow metal that is commonly used in jewelry. It is a soft metal with a bright yellow color. Gold is often mixed with other metals to make it harder.



Gold is valuable because it is rare. It is also a good conductor of electricity and does not corrode. Gold jewelry is often worn as a symbol of wealth and status.

How To Clean New Jewelry

One of the best things about getting new jewelry is the thrill of wearing something new and sparkly. However, one of the worst things about new jewelry is the worry that it might get dirty. Here are a few tips for keeping your new jewelry looking its best.

The best way to clean new jewelry is to use a mild soap and water. Soap will remove any oils or dirt that might have built up on the jewelry. Be sure to use a soft cloth to avoid scratching the jewelry.

If the jewelry is particularly dirty, you can use a toothbrush to scrub it clean. Just be sure to use a gentle motion and avoid using too much pressure, which could damage the jewelry.

If your new jewelry is made from precious metals or gemstones, it’s a good idea to have it professionally cleaned occasionally. This will help to remove any build-up of oils or dirt and will help to keep the jewelry looking its best.
